Six Flags Entertainment Corp. may be setting its sights on Disney pedigree as it searches for its next chief executive — and two big names are already fueling speculation.

Industry insiders say Michael Colglazier, the former Disney executive who most recently led Virgin Galactic, could bring the kind of fresh, forward-thinking vision the company needs to compete in a rapidly evolving industry landscape. 

Colglazier spent more than 30 years with Disney, helping shape guest experiences at Disneyland, Walt Disney World, and international resorts. His reputation for innovation and guest-focused strategy has many wondering if he could help reimagine the Six Flags brand for a new era.

But another name generating speculation — one with a much bigger headline: Bob Chapek. 

The former Disney CEO may have had a turbulent exit, but his deep operational experience and focus on cost discipline could be exactly what Six Flags needs to steady the ship and navigate its financial challenges. Chapek’s track record of streamlining operations — combined with his ability to scale guest offerings — could make him uniquely suited to lead the company out of the woods.

Six Flags has faced headwinds in recent years, from shifting attendance patterns to rising costs and pressure to deliver unique guest experiences. Industry analysts say the company may be looking for a leader who can balance operational discipline with creative vision — qualities represented by both Colglazier and Chapek in different ways.

No official candidates have been named, but if either Colglazier or Chapek gets the nod, Six Flags’ next chapter could look very different — and possibly a lot more Disney.
